Thirty one things to consider when choosing which journal to submit your paper to.

Patrick Dunleavy. Thirty one things to consider when choosing which journal to submit your paper to. An online article - read the full text hereCheck out 31 factors for choosing a journal to submit your paper - categorised under five heads - scope of a journal; its review processes; open or closed access; coverage, scale and style issues; and lastly, the journal’s dissemination and impact. For every category, the author provides a table - with the heads - criterion, key question and best answer, and covers every factor in good detail.
